cmd.ExecuteNonQuery(); 为什么返回-1 高手请进
在.NET中,ExecuteNonQuery方法返回受到Insert,Update 和 Delete 操作影响的行数。对于所有其他查询都返回 –1,而不是一般认为的0。
cmd.ExecuteNonQuery的返回值是什么?
是sql语句执行增删查改用到的方法,返回受影响的行数,是一个整数类型。
cmd.ExecuteNonQuery();是什么意思?
ExecuteNonQuery() 方法主要用户更新数据,通常它使用Update,Insert,Delete语句来操作数据库,其方法返回值意义:对于 Update,Insert,Delete 语句执行成功是返回值为该命令所影响的行数,如果影响的行数为0时返回的值为0,如果数据操作回滚得话返回值为-1,对于这种更新操作用我们平时所用的是否大于0的判断...
“cmd.ExecuteNonQuery()”是什么意思?
这是关于 Sql 语句中的语句,cmd.ExecuteNonQuery 会有一个返回值,将值赋值给整型 count,返回受影响的行数值。执行SQL句,返回受影响行数(判断执行SQL句是否成功)。sql 语句是对数据库进行操作的一种语言。结构化查询语言简称SQL,结构化查询语言是一种数据库查询和程序设计语言,用于存取数据以及查询、...
cmd.ExecuteNonQuery返回值在哪
cmd.ExecuteNonQuery()这个方法会返回一个int类型的数值,表明SQL执行后数据库中受影响的行数,至于返回值返回给了谁,就看你自己怎么去处理。如果你不去接收返回值,那么它就并不会保留这个返回值 cmd.ExecuteNonQuery();...这样的话,返回值就没有被保留 要是你需要记录SQL语句执行后受影响的行数,...
C# 编程cmd.executenonquery 的返回值有哪些?各有什么意义?
根据MSDN,对于 UPDATE、INSERT 和 DELETE 语句,返回值为该命令所影响的行数。对于所有其他类型的语句,返回值为 -1。如果发生回滚,返回值也为 -1。意义就是通过返回值可以大致判断执行的成功与否。http:\/\/msdn.microsoft.com\/zh-cn\/library\/system.data.sqlclient.sqlcommand.executenonquery(VS.80)....
cmd.ExecuteNonQuery()总是返回为1 ,明明没有执行任何dml语句。
C#...cmd.ExecuteNonQuery();是返回执行命令后影响的参数 返回符合你条件的所有语句,如果你要数据库里某张表的数据,说执行这个命令后他返回的是就是这张表的全部数据 cmd.ExecuteScalar();返回结果集中的首行首列 \/\/返回的是在符合你SQL语句中的第一行第一例的数据 如果你SQL语句查的是整张表,...
统计点击次数 程序
SqlDataReader r = cmd.ExecuteNonQuery();这个cmd.ExecuteNonQuery();返回值是int,int rowCount = cmd.ExecuteNonQuery();像你这个语句,rowCount 返回1成功执行update,-1表示错误.
如何调用ExecuteNonQuery返回存储过程的值
= SqlDbType.Int;ps[3].Direction = ParameterDirection.ReturnValue;cmd.Parameters.AddRange(ps);int r = cmd.ExecuteNonQuery();Console.WriteLine(string.Format("@r={0},存储过程返回:{1},ExecuteNonQuery返回:{2}", ps[2].Value, ps[3].Value, r));} } 看一下都返回了此什么。
Int count=cmd.ExecuteNonQuery什么意思
这是关于 Sql 语句中的语句cmd.ExecuteNonQuery 会有一个返回值将值赋值给整型 count返回什么呢,返回受影响的行数值